    Visited here with a friend for lunch and it did not disappoint. There was no wait as we arrived around 1pm on a Monday. The restaurant was still full with patrons. Their servers were very friendly and attentive. Would definitely come back. Bún bò Huế - (5/5) the meat was so tender and the soup base was nice and spicy. Not too sweet but perfectly herby. Bánh xèo - (4.5/5) so good and tasty! Strong coconut flavor (which I love) because I believe they either use coconut flour or oil. I really wanted to give it a 5 but the only thing I didn’t care for was the shrimp still has its shell on it. Khay Thịt Giò Heo Cuốn Bánh Tráng "Quán Mii" (5/5) - so much fun to make and the meat is very tender. You wrap your own roll so you can adjust what flavors you want with the different herbs they provide.

    The best banh xeo place in LA. My wife insists we must visit whenever we are in town and make our drive all the way to OC. Super crispy and well filled. The other dishes don’t disappoint either. The only tough part is parking is packed and there is usually a line and a waitlist. They do have another location nearby but we like this OG location better.

    Stopped in because we were craving some pho, but soon realized after entering, they don’t have pho, but rather other traditional Vietnamese soups. Not a big issue because I can go either way usually. I would say that the food quality here is a 5/5, and so are the prices, but the service is a 3-4/5. Our server was a bit slow and not the most polite but that’s a frequent occurrence when I stop in Thai or Vietnamese restaurants. I don’t come for the service, I always come for the food. It’s quite large on the inside and they have a lot of different sized tables, so it could easily accommodate very large groups. It’s attached to a strip mall so there is a very large parking lot so parking will most likely never be an issue. The menu is fairly large filled with all sorts of classic items. As mentioned I was craving pho, but was sad to see they didn’t have that on the menu. I opted for something similar and thought it was great. We started off with a Vietnamese Spring Rolls and I really enjoyed them. For my entrée, I chose the Spicy Beef Noodle Soup and I was not disappointed. I usually like the glass noodles, but this came with udon and they were very soft and tasty. Overall a really good option especially if you are in the area. There is a ton of competition close by, but I would recommend this spot to anyone in the mood for a good lunch or dinner.
